I've got my two MTX 8000 subs that I havn't been too pleased with for a while. They're in 4.5 cubes ported at 30Hz but they seem to be lacking on the low end and not all that loud for 2 12" subs. I'm not especially looking for loud, but they should be able to put out more than they do.

Anyways, come november I'm gonna upgrade most likely. I've narrowed it down to two subs: alpine type R 15" in a 3 cube ported box at 28Hz or Fi.Q 12" in 2 cubes at 28hz.

if i get the alpine, should i get DVC 2 ohm or 4 ohm. they're 750w rms subs and my amp will put out 900 at 2 ohms or 1200 at 1 ohm. i hear the R's can take a serious everday beating, but will 1200w to a 750w sub be too much?

As for the Fi.Q 12", I really like the look, the company (talked to the owner, former owner of RE), and I've seen reviews and videos of other Fi subs but not the Q yet. So I'm not sure how it'll perform. Anyone have a Fi.Q performance review? I'm leaning more towards the Q cuz it handles 1000w daily, the box would be smaller, its not as popular, its actually an SQ sub (my real goal, but I want a little loudness at times), and its just a 12"

i know the R's get really good SPL ratings in large ported boxes with more power than they were made for, but I'm looking for SQ that has the potential to be somewhat loud.
